Fossil fuels such as coal, oil, and natural gas burn because they contain chemical energy stored from ancient organic matter. When exposed to heat or a spark, the carbon and hydrogen in fossil fuels react with oxygen in the air, releasing energy in the form of heat and light. This process is known as combustion.
Power stations typically burn fossil fuels such as coal, natural gas, or oil to generate electricity. The burning of these fuels produces heat, which is used to produce steam that drives turbines connected to generators to produce electricity.
When fossil fuels burn, oxygen is used as the gas that reacts with the carbon in the fuel to produce carbon dioxide. This process is known as combustion and is the reason why carbon dioxide is released as a byproduct of burning fossil fuels.
